Many lists that are predominantly populated by modern movies feel slanted to younger writers/readers who may not have an exposure to films older than they are or a contextual understanding of their importance.

The superhero movie is a unique beast, though. A few genres and sub-genres, like sci-fi, have been greatly helped by the advance of CGI over the last quarter-century. Sci-fi was still capable of brilliance with just ideas alone, though; superhero movies lend themselves so closely to goofiness, parody, or sublime farce that the modern age of computer effects has served largely to legitimize a type of film that often wasn’t taken very seriously before the new millennium, even when they starred icons like Superman or Batman.

All of which is to say in advance not to expect many older superhero movies here. Less than a quarter of the entries on their list would be old enough to vote in most countries. But every single one, older or newer, represents a height of the ever-evolving subgenre of superhero movies (with bonus consideration awarded for influence).
